Digath - Shimla ( Rural ), Shimla
Digath is a village situated in the Shimla ( Rural ) tehsil of Shimla district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 22 km from Shimla. Patgehar serves as the Gram Panchayat for Digath village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Digath is 024793. The village covers a total geographical area of 270.51 hectares and falls under the 171001 pincode. Shimla is the nearest town.
Digath village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kasumpti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Shimla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Digath
As per Census 2011, Digath village has a total population of 138 people, consisting of 82 males and 56 females. The village has 27 households and a sex ratio of 682 females per 1,000 males. There are 13 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 102 literate and 36 illiterate residents.

Transport and Connectivity of Digath
Digath is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.
